No cancellation of Indo-Pak cricket series: Parl Affairs Min Shukla

Minister of State for Parliamentary Affairs Rajiv Shukla has ruled out any cancellation of the forthcoming Indo-Pakistan Cricket series. Second ASEAN-India car rally flagged down at Guwahati

After covering around 8000km across nine countries, the second edition of ASEAN-India car rally was officially flagged down with a glittering function at Guwahati today.Organised by CII and the Ministry of External Affairs, the 22-day rally was flagged off from Yogyakarta, Indonesia.
